  • Applications

    19Alpha-Hydroxyasiatic Acid (CAS 70868-78-9) is a pentacyclic triterpenoid derived from Centella asiatica, commonly used in cosmetics and personal care as an active component with potential skin-related activity and as a basis for synthesizing other triterpenoid derivatives; it is also regarded as an intermediate in the production of triterpenoids for pharmaceutical research and industrial manufacturing; in analytical and quality-control workflows, it can serve as a reference standard for quantifying related constituents in Centella extracts; beyond these uses, it is often evaluated for inclusion in nutraceutical-type formulations or as a starting point for developing related bioactive derivatives.
